Wide Storage Capacity
Chest fridges often supply a higher storage capability than their upright equivalents, making them perfect for bulk purchases or storage of large products, such as whole turkeys or trays of frozen goods.
Energy Efficiency
Due to their style and insulation, chest fridges generally consume less energy, resulting in lower electrical power costs. For those who are ecologically mindful, this can be a considerable contributing consider their home appliance options.
Boosted Cooling Capability
Chest fridges keep constant low temperatures, making them exceptional for food conservation. The style lessens temperature changes when the door is opened, guaranteeing items stay frozen longer.

Keeping a chest fridge can help prolong its life and make sure ideal performance. Below are some helpful care tips:
Clean Regularly: Wipe down shelves and surfaces to prevent spills and odors from forming.Inspect the Seals: Inspect door seals for wear and tear regularly to make sure appropriate insulation.Defrost as Needed: If using a non-frost-free design, listen to frost accumulation and thaw when it becomes excessive.Temperature level Checks: Regularly monitor the temperature to ensure it is at a safe level, specifically for frozen items.FAQ about Chest Fridges1. 4. How frequently should I defrost a chest freezer?
If your chest fridge is not frost-free, you should thaw it when ice accumulation surpasses 1/4 inch on the interior walls.
